Mr Abdulaziz Ali Saleh Al-Omair
PhD Student



I am a Kuwaiti who did my B.Sc. and M.Sc. in Chemical Engineering from Kuwait University, College of Engineering and Petroleum in 2006 and 2009, respectively. The thesis title of my M.Sc. was "Assessment of Particulate Matter, Nitrogen Oxide and Ozone at Typical Residential Areas in Kuwait". I have worked as a Process Engineer in Kuwait Oil Company (KOC), under the on job training (OJT) program on operation and process control. Also I have been a Research assistant in Petroleum Refining Department at Kuwait Institute for Scientific Research (KISR) in R&D related to Catalytic Processes in Refining. I was in charge of two projects (ARDS Catalyst Selection: Validation of Performance Assessment Methodology and Deep Desulfurization of Gas Oil Streams from Kuwait Heavy Crude Oils for production of Ultra Low Sulfur Diesel).

I am currently doing PhD study funded by the Kuwait Institute for Scientific Research and my work involves the synthesis of zeolite membranes for separation processes under the supervision of Dr. Stuart Holmes.
